Miltona, Minnesota had a population of 431 in 2020. It was 95.6% White, 0.0% Black, 0.5% Asian, 1.9% Hispanic, 0.2% Native American/Other, and 1.9% Multiracial. This map presents the population of Miltona, with one dot drawn for each person counted in the 2020 Census, color-coded by race.

Of the 913 places in Minnesota, Miltona is the 533rd most populous. This ranking is based on the Census definition of a place, which includes incorporated places like cities, towns, and villages, as well as unincorporated census-designated places (CDPs).

Miltona's White Population

412 residents of Miltona identify as White, or 95.6%. This makes the White share of the population of Miltona larger than the White share of the population of Minnesota (76.3% White). Of the 913 places in Minnesota, Miltona is ranked #97 in terms of White residents as a share of the population.

Miltona is more White than neighboring Carlos (92.6% White), Parkers Prairie (92.3% White), Nelson (88.5% White), Alexandria (90.8% White), and Garfield (94.3% White).
